By planeThe nearest airport is Nice which is approximately 100 kms from St André. It is a major airport served my many airlines including British Airways, Aer Lingus and Easyjet http://www.nice.aeroport.fr/ By car from the UK
There a large number of ferry companies offering Channel crossings http://www.directferries.co.uk but Eurotunnel is the quickest way to make the crossing from Folkestone to Calais. The drive from Calais to St André takes around 12 hours if you use the motorways, whilst the scenic route is slower but much prettier. Getting from Nice to St AndréThere are a number of options available depending on whether you want to have your own transport while you are here. Below is a brief summary and we would be happy to help advise you on the best travel arrangements to fit in with your holiday plans and travel times. By coachThere is a daily coach that travels to and from Nice airport (Terminal 1) to Gap stopping at St André en route. It costs around 12 euros for a single trip and takes just under 2 hours. If your flight times work with the coach times, and you don’t need a car while you are in St André, then this is a great option. Please click here for the current timetable but for quick reference, the coach normally leave St Andre at 10.45am arriving at the airport at 12.30pm and the return journey leaves Nice airport around 3.20pm arriving in St Andre at 5.00pm and we will be happy to collect you from the bus stop. (NB: this coach service does not operate on a Sunday) Please contact us if you need more information. TrainThe Chemin de Fer (mountain railway) runs 4 times daily between Nice and Digne les Bains. The journey from Nice to St André takes around 2 ½ hours and the cost is approx 15 euros for a single trip.
